Core Viewpoint - Eastern Airlines Zhejiang Branch is integrating green concepts into its logistics support processes through infrastructure renovation, equipment management, and vehicle optimization, aiming for energy conservation and emission reduction during the national energy-saving promotion week [1]. Group 1: Infrastructure Renovation - The company has implemented "green renovation" in the Ningbo Airport work area, replacing high-energy-consuming lights with LED energy-saving lights, resulting in an annual electricity saving of over 30% [2]. - The renovation of old wooden wardrobes involved only replacing damaged hardware, avoiding material waste and reducing wood consumption by 2.5 cubic meters, while construction waste decreased by 60% [2]. - 90% of the demolished building materials (doors, windows, pipelines, etc.) have been recycled, demonstrating the principle of "energy saving without compromising quality" [2]. Group 2: Equipment Management - A full-cycle green chain has been established for equipment management, focusing on "low energy consumption and high performance" in new equipment procurement, with an increasing proportion of new energy vehicles [2]. - The company has achieved over a 50% reduction in toner procurement through centralized and paperless office printing [2]. - The "idle equipment reuse" program has saved over 150,000 yuan annually by activating existing resources and extending equipment life through maintenance [2]. Group 3: Vehicle Management - The company has achieved a 30% replacement ratio of new energy vehicles in its fleet, reducing carbon emissions by 32 tons per vehicle annually and saving approximately 60,000 yuan in energy costs [3]. - From 2021 to present, the dynamic optimization of driving routes has led to a cumulative reduction of about 20 tons of carbon emissions [3]. - The "Hangzhou-Ningbo commuting reservation system" has saved over 600,000 yuan in fuel costs through refined vehicle resource allocation and bus route optimization [3].

Core Viewpoint - The Ministry of Transport is focusing on the integration of clean energy into the transportation sector, aiming to reduce carbon emissions and enhance energy efficiency through various initiatives and infrastructure developments [1][2]. Group 1: Infrastructure Development - The Ministry plans to utilize land around highways, service areas, and monitoring centers for the development of clean energy projects, including the construction of near-zero carbon hubs and ports [1]. - There are over 890,000 kW of installed clean energy capacity in national transportation infrastructure, with 35,000 charging piles and approximately 51,000 charging parking spaces established [1]. - The electrification rate of national railways has reached 75.3%, and the proportion of new energy city buses has reached 77.6% [1]. Group 2: Policy and Strategic Goals - A guideline was issued in April 2023, aiming to establish a collaborative mechanism for the integration of transportation and energy by 2027, with a target for electricity to account for 10% of the transportation sector's final energy consumption [1][2]. - The Ministry emphasizes the importance of planning and policy coordination, expanding application scenarios, promoting new energy equipment, and increasing technological research and development [2]. Group 3: Emission Reduction Focus - The transportation sector is the third-largest source of carbon emissions in China, with road freight being the primary energy consumer and carbon emitter, relying heavily on fossil fuels [2]. - The transition to new energy vehicles is crucial, although replacing fuel vehicles entirely will take a significant amount of time [2][3]. - Future initiatives will include promoting clean energy projects in the electricity market and supporting the development of new energy heavy-duty trucks and clean energy vessels [3].

Core Viewpoint - The Ministry of Transport is promoting the integration of transportation and energy sectors, focusing on clean energy development and infrastructure enhancement to achieve effective results in this integration [1]. Group 1: Infrastructure Development - The installed capacity of clean energy sources such as wind and solar in national transportation infrastructure exceeds 890,000 kilowatts [1]. - A total of 35,000 charging piles and approximately 51,000 charging parking spaces have been established [1]. - The electrification rate of national railways has reached 75.3% [1]. Group 2: Policy Coordination - The Ministry will implement a series of special actions, including the "启曜" and "乘风" actions, to promote low-carbon transformation and the layout of charging infrastructure [1]. - There will be a focus on integrating clean energy projects into the electricity market and developing policies for direct green electricity connections within transportation infrastructure [1]. Group 3: Application Expansion - The Ministry aims to utilize land around service areas, toll stations, and monitoring centers along highways for the local development of clean energy [2]. Group 4: Promotion of New Energy Equipment - Continuous promotion of new energy vehicles in urban public transport, taxis, postal services, and logistics sectors is planned [3]. - There will be significant support for the development of new energy-powered vessels and the retrofitting of high-energy-consuming vehicles for energy efficiency [3]. Group 5: Technological Research and Development - Establishment of a research platform for the integration of transportation and energy technologies is a priority, focusing on collaborative innovation across industries and regions [3]. - Key technology research will include flexible interconnection of transportation energy systems, large-capacity solid-state batteries, and megawatt-level super-fast charging [3].

Summary of Tongli Co., Ltd. Conference Call Company Overview - **Company**: Tongli Co., Ltd. - **Industry**: Heavy machinery and equipment for open-pit mining Key Financial Performance - **2024 Revenue**: 6.144 billion CNY, up 4.85% YoY [2][3] - **Net Profit**: 793 million CNY, up 29% YoY, driven by high margins from new energy, large-scale, and autonomous products [2][3] - **Q1 2025 Revenue**: 1.536 billion CNY, up 28% YoY [3] - **Q1 2025 Net Profit**: 187 million CNY, up 58% YoY [3] Market Dynamics - **Domestic Market**: - Impacted by falling open-pit coal prices and inventory levels [2][5] - Customers are accelerating the replacement of large-scale and new energy vehicles to enhance competitiveness [2][5] - Anticipated new equipment replacement driven by national policies [2][5] - **Overseas Market**: - Expected to remain stable with slight growth due to long replacement cycles and diverse customer needs [2][5] - Plans to collaborate with distributors to achieve breakthroughs in overseas markets [2][5] Research and Development - **R&D Investment**: Actual R&D expenses are nearly double what is reported, with unreported costs related to product upgrades and prototype costs [2][7][8] - **Focus Areas**: Emphasis on developing steer-by-wire chassis, holding over 50% market share in this segment [4][16] Pricing Strategy - **Pricing Model**: Maintains a 20% gross margin pricing strategy; pricing for fuel vehicles is set at 10,000 CNY per ton capacity, with electric vehicles priced similarly but with slightly higher margins [4][13] New Energy Vehicles - **Market Penetration**: - 2024 penetration rate for new energy vehicles was approximately 25%, expected to rise to 33%-50% in 2025 [4][14] - Majority of new energy products are large-scale, with a focus on pure electric and range-extended models [14] Challenges and Opportunities - **Regulatory Environment**: New energy standards may pose risks for range-extended electric vehicles, but infrastructure improvements are expected to enhance feasibility [15][22] - **Customer Behavior**: Customers are cautious about new energy policies, but those nearing replacement cycles are likely to opt for larger new energy vehicles [22] Overseas Expansion Strategy - **Target Markets**: Focus on Southeast Asia, India, Central Asia, and Africa, with a growth target of 20%-30% for overseas markets [18][24] - **Customer Base**: Primarily targeting state-owned enterprises and large local companies [18][25] Operational Efficiency - **Production Flexibility**: Utilizes a flexible production system to manage resource allocation during peak periods, maintaining high efficiency [12][11] - **Delivery Cycle**: Average delivery cycle is around one month, with stable production and procurement processes [10] Future Outlook - **Key Influencing Factors**: - Progress in overseas expansion and domestic open-pit coal mining activity will significantly impact performance in 2025 [26] - Continuous product development and deep customer collaboration are essential for stable operations [27][28] Conclusion - **Investment Recommendation**: Despite challenges, Tongli Co., Ltd. has shown resilience and growth potential, particularly in the new energy and autonomous vehicle sectors, making it a company to watch for investors [28]
